- ½ Dollar (Oregon Trail Memorial)
½ Dollar (Oregon Trail Memorial) , United States

Obverse

Reverse
Coin Details
Obverse
A covered wagon drawn by two oxen moving west, towards the setting sun
Latin
IN GOD WE TRUST OREGON TRAIL MEMORIAL 1926
Reverse
Full figure of a Native American in headdress. He stands before a map of the United States with the Oregon Trail marked, with his left hand outstretched to the east and a bow in his right hand spanning the continent.
Latin
UNITED STATES OF AMERICA HALF DOLLAR
